Transferring Photos and Videos to a Mac — Samsung Galaxy S5

Attach a USB cable to your phone and to a free USB port on your Mac.
On your Mac, open Android File Transfer.
Open the DCIM folder.
Open the Camera folder.
Select the photos and videos you wish to transfer.
Drag the files into the desired folder on your Mac.
Detach the USB cable from your phone.

How do I Access my Samsung Phone on my Mac?

Download the app.
Open AndroidFileTransfer.dmg.
Drag Android File Transfer to Applications.
Use the USB cable that came with your Android device and connect it to your Mac.
Double click Android File Transfer.
Browse the files and folders on your Android device and copy files.

Why Won't my Samsung Connect to my Mac?

Make sure the USB is fully plugged in to your computer and your device. Try using a different USB cable. Not all USB cables can transfer data. Try a different USB port on your computer, if possible.
